COMMENT: Minor MUF enhancements recorded on some low latitude
locations with MUFs mostly normal in other regions. Nearly similar
HF conditions may be expected on 6 March. Minor to moderate MUF
depressions may be observed on 7 and 8 March, especially in Southern
Aus/NZ regions, due to the possibility of rise in geomagnetic
activity on these days.
